Greece - Import of Methanol
Since 2014, Greece Import of Methanol grew 11.3% year on year. With €60,939,682.98 in 2019, the country was ranked number 12 comparing other countries in Import of Methanol. Greece is overtaken by Sweden, which was number 11 with €69,547,222.39 and is followed by Romania with €57,220,509.86. Netherlands lead the ranking with €685,505,401.64 in 2019, -11% versus 2018. Germany, United Kingdom and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ta witnessed the best average annual growth at +36.1% per year, while Croatia was the worst growing country at -24.4% per year.
